About this listen
In the third instalment of the series, Conversations with Myself is a deeply shattering collection of poems about survival and hope.
Hope, once a negative influence, now a possible bright light and worthy companion.
What was a comfortable descent into madness now a long hard walk back towards the sun.
Strength, bravery and resilience; a personal account of what it’s like to have been abused so terribly and finally, at long last, moving on. The ending of a painful era.
These conversations with ghosts; no longer needed or wanted. There’s no closure that anyone else can bring other than what I chose for myself. Forgiveness and love because that is what I deserve.
